Probably my top/fav postcards...
1907 Seamless Steel Tubes Cobb (mailed by Cobb himself) ![]() 1915 Red Sox postcard (Ruth as a rookie) ![]() 1903 NY Giants at the Waldorf Astoria (first known mlb team to appear on a postcard) ![]() 1911 Addie Joss Day Postcard (includes Joe Jackson and Cobb in a Cleveland uniform) ![]() 1908-11 Bregstone Rube Waddell (my favorite pre-war player)
